잘못된 fsck 작업 후 exFAT 파일 시스템 복구

잘못된 fsck 작업 후 exFAT 파일 시스템 복구

dmesg에서 "볼륨이 제대로 마운트 해제되지 않았습니다. 일부 데이터가 손상되었을 수 있습니다. fsck를 실행하십시오."라는 메시지를 발견하여 결국 다음 명령을 실행하게 되었습니다 doas fsck /dev/sda. 이로 인해 몇 가지 오류가 발생했지만 즉시 무시했습니다.

fsck from util-linux 2.38.1
e2fsck 1.47.0 (5-Feb-2023)
ext2fs_open2: Bad magic number in super-block
fsck.ext2: Superblock invalid, trying backup blocks...
Superblock has an invalid journal (inode 8).
Clear<y>? yes
*** journal has been deleted ***

fsck.ext2: Inode checksum does not match inode while reading bad blocks inode
This doesn't bode well, but we'll try to go on...

이 작업에는 'y'가 많이 필요하므로 fsck를 중단하고 로 전환했습니다 doas fsck -y /dev/sda. 이 작업을 수행한 후 KDE에서는 파일이 완전히 비어 있는 것으로 표시했습니다. 이때 당황해서 후퇴했지만( dd if=/dev/sda of=$HOME/Downloads/tmp-backup), 피해가 가해진 것 같아 두렵습니다. 이 드라이브에 남아 있는 유일한 데이터는 파티션의 원래 UUID /dev/sda1("E7BF-36AA")이며, 내가 실행한 대부분의 명령은 로그 파일에 있습니다.

여전히 데이터를 복구할 수 있나요? 그렇다면 어떻게 해야 할까요?

관련 정보